November 14th, 2012 – For: October, 2012

U.S. Retail Sales fell by 0.3% (month-over-month) in October to $411.6 billion. The decline was due in part to Hurricane Sandy as sales at motor vehicle & parts dealers fell by 1.5%. Building materials and garden equipment sales dropped by 1.9%. Year-over-year, retail sales rose by 3.8%. September retail sales were revised from a gain of 1.1% to a gain of 1.3%.
